    Cyprus protests arrival of Turkish research vessel

    by Apostolis Zoupaniotis

    United Nations, May 29 (CNA) -- The Cyprus government has protested to the UN Secretary General Kofi Annan the illegal arrival of the Turkish oceanographic research vessel "Piri Reis" at the ports of the Turkish-occupied towns of Kyrenia and Famagusta, declared closed to international navigation by the government of the Republic, after the Turkish invasion of the island in 1974.

    FAO 23rd Regional Conference opens

    Nicosia, May 29 (CNA) -- Cyprus continues to ascribe a great deal of importance to agriculture and although in percentage terms there has been a decline of the contribution of agriculture in recent years, in absolute terms there has been a remarkable growth, which has made it possible for the country to become self sufficient in a considerable number of agricultural products.

    This was said by Cyprus President Glafcos Clerides addressing here today the opening ceremony of the 23rd FAO Regional Conference for Europe, attended by Agriculture Ministers and high-ranking officials from 43 European member countries of the UN Food and Agriculture Organisation (FAO).

    Spokesman calls on Ankara to decide on its future course

    Nicosia, May 29 (CNA) -- Government Spokesman Michalis Papapetrou has called on Turkey to make up its mind on matters relating to its European aspirations and the Cyprus problem.

    "The Turkish government should, if not now, very soon, take its final decisions with regard to its future course. Will it continue to insist on maintaining its occupation of part of Cyprus, something that will halt its course to Europe, or will it decide to relinquish its policy on Cyprus and work to serve its own European prospects?," Papapetrou said today.

    UN top envoy at talks more active, Spokesman says

    Nicosia, May 29 (CNA) -- Government Spokesman Michalis Papapetrou said here today that the role of UN top envoy on Cyprus at the direct talks has become more intense and more active after a visit to Cyprus by UN Secretary General Kofi Annan in mid May.

    Cypriot parties urge leaders to "work constructively" for settlement

    Nicosia, May 29 (CNA) -- Greek Cypriot and Turkish Cypriot parties have called on the leaders of the island's two communities, engaged in peace talks for the past five months, to "work constructively" for a just and lasting settlement.

    The call came in a joint communique, issued after a two-hour long meeting, which also announced that party representatives will meet again on 10 July at the Ledra Palace hotel, in the UN controlled buffer zone.

    Annemie Neyts: Cyprus' perspective to join EU comes nearer

    Nicosia, May 29 (CNA) -- The perspective for Cyprus to join the EU is coming nearer and nearer, Annemie Neyts-Uyttebroeck, Belgian Minister of State for Foreign Affairs and Minister in charge of Agriculture, said here today and expressed her admiration for Cyprus, for successfully closing almost all negotiating chapters for EU accession.

    Government welcomes remarks by EU senior official

    Nicosia, May 29 (CNA) -- The government has welcomed statements by a high-ranking European Union official that Cyprus will join the Union, if it concludes successfully its accession negotiations.

    "I would like to highlight two recent statements by High Representative for Common Foreign and Security Policy Javier Solana with regard to the Cyprus question, that assume particular significance because they follow, interpret and clarify fully previous remarks, for which Solana was criticized," Government Spokesman Michalis Papapetrou said today in a written statement.

    Speaking in Copenhagen last week, Solana said the decision on how to handle Cyprus within the EU has already been taken.
